Customer advocacy is more than good PR; it’s a durable engine for trust, reach, and retention. When customers feel heard, valued, and rewarded for sharing their experiences, they become willing spokespeople who extend your brand’s footprint far beyond paid channels. The core tactic is to design advocacy experiences that align with real outcomes for both customers and your organization. Start by mapping typical moments of delight and friction, then create pathways that encourage social sharing, referrals, and content creation. By weaving advocacy into the customer journey, you transform occasional praise into consistent, actionable momentum that compounds over time.
Successful advocacy programs begin with clear expectations and simple participation. Define what counts as advocacy beyond generic praise: a social post, a testimonial, a case study, or a referral that converts. Make it easy to participate by offering ready-made templates, shareable assets, and a streamlined sign-up flow. Communicate the mutual value—customers receive recognition, rewards, or exclusive insights, while your brand gains authentic signals of satisfaction. Monitor participation rates and sentiment, then adjust incentives to avoid both complacency and gaming. The result is a respectful, scalable loop where customer voices drive measurable social proof and retention growth.

Social proof is most potent when it reflects diverse, authentic voices rather than a curated chorus. Encourage customers across segments to share candid experiences, including challenges and how they were resolved. Highlight stories that show evolution, not perfection, because honest narratives resonate more deeply with prospective buyers. Implement a storytelling framework that guides customers toward concrete outcomes, like timesaving results, cost reductions, or improved performance. Pair these stories with transparent metrics and tangible visuals: before-and-after data, screenshots, or short videos. This approach creates credible evidence that potential buyers can relate to and aspire toward.

In parallel, invest in social proof that travels with the customer journey. Use your advocates’ content within onboarding, product updates, and renewal conversations to demonstrate ongoing value. Encourage users to publish in the channels they frequent, whether professional networks or niche communities, and ensure your brand responds promptly to every comment. By integrating advocacy into ongoing experiences, you reinforce trust at critical decision points. The objective is not merely one-off praise but sustained demonstration of consistent outcomes. A well-timed advocate moment can spark a new cycle of referrals, reviews, and social shares, feeding retention momentum.

A scalable framework starts with segmenting advocates by influence, engagement level, and relevance to different product areas. Assign clear roles: micro-influencers who share daily tips, power users who contribute deep product insights, and customers who participate in formal case studies. Provide tiered rewards that reflect effort and impact, not just volume. Reward systems should emphasize intrinsic value—recognition, access, and learning opportunities—alongside tangible perks. As you scale, standardize processes for requesting testimonials, collecting consent, and repurposing content while ensuring each piece remains authentic and respectful of privacy. Clear governance reduces noise and sustains momentum.

Integrate advocacy activity into performance metrics across teams. Tie referrals, testimonials, and user-generated content to customer success operations and marketing dashboards. Use attribution models that honor the full journey, including the initial engagement through post-renewal advocacy. Regularly publish progress reports highlighting what worked and what didn’t, and celebrate both big wins and small, consistent contributions. By making advocacy part of the fabric—visible, measurable, and rewarded—you encourage a culture where customers feel like co-creators rather than passive participants. This cultural alignment amplifies retention without relying solely on discounts or intrusive messaging.

Content created by customers often outperforms brand-authored materials for credibility. Invite advocates to document their journey with your product in their own voice, emphasizing the problems faced, the decision process, and the final outcomes. Offer media-friendly formats and editorial guidance to help them articulate success without compromising authenticity. Your moderation should be light but attentive, ensuring accuracy and consent. Amplify these stories across your owned properties, partner channels, and relevant communities. By presenting unfiltered experiences, you create a more durable form of social proof that resonates with peers considering a similar path.
Beyond testimonials, develop collaborative content such as co-created case studies, webinars, and comparative analyses. Invite advocates to co-author insights on industry challenges, best practices, or ROI calculations. This approach positions customers as credible subject-matter peers rather than end users, elevating the perceived value of their contributions. When the content clearly demonstrates measurable benefits, prospective buyers view it as a reliable resource. The collaboration also strengthens the relationship with advocates, giving them a sense of agency and shared achievement, which translates into sustained advocacy activity over time.

Retention-focused advocacy requires ongoing touchpoints that remind customers of their impact and the value they continue to receive. Create regular intervals for seeking input, sharing results, and renewing participation in advocacy programs. Use insightful surveys and quick check-ins to gauge sentiment, identify gaps, and surface new opportunities for collaboration. Reward engagement with exclusive previews, early access, or certification programs that validate expertise. When customers feel their influence matters and their success is visible to others, they are more likely to stay engaged and advocate further, creating a positive feedback loop.
The cadence of communications matters as much as content quality. Schedule periodic updates that showcase advocate-generated outcomes, user stories, and analytics that demonstrate incremental improvements. Personalize outreach to reflect each advocate’s domain, industry, and preferred channels. Encourage advocates to cross-post in their networks at optimal times, while your team ensures responsiveness to comments and questions. A seamless, well-timed flow reduces friction and reinforces a sense of partnership. As retention momentum grows, so does the likelihood of ongoing referrals and fresh social proof.
Measurement provides the guardrails for sustainable advocacy momentum. Establish a dashboard that tracks reach, engagement, conversion, and downstream retention tied to advocacy activity. Break down metrics by channel, content format, and advocate tier to identify where impact is strongest. Use experimentation to test different incentives, content prompts, and collaboration formats. When you learn what resonates, you can scale successful approaches while pruning underperforming ones. Transparent reporting builds trust with advocates and internal stakeholders, reinforcing the collaborative spirit that fuels organic growth.
Finally, embed a customer-centric mindset into every stage of the advocacy program. Align goals with customer outcomes rather than purely marketing metrics, and maintain unwavering respect for customer time and privacy. Foster a community where advocates feel supported, celebrated, and rewarded for their genuine advocacy. As social proof compounds, organic retention momentum follows. The ultimate success is a self-sustaining ecosystem in which customers actively contribute to brand credibility, helping newcomers choose your solution with confidence and enthusiasm. This is the enduring advantage of advocacy-driven growth.
